Growing Master Bubba

Master Bubba is rated as easy difficulty, making it an excellent choice for first-time growers. The plants are resilient, forgiving of common mistakes like overwatering or inconsistent feeding schedules.

Indoor Growing: Expect a flowering time of 8-9 weeks with yields of 350g/m2. Plants typically reach 100-160cm indoors. Standard training techniques like topping and LST will help manage height and improve light penetration. Maintain temperatures between 68-80°F with relative humidity around 45-55% during flowering.

Outdoor Growing: This versatile strain performs well in both indoor and outdoor environments. Outdoor growers in warm climates can expect harvest from late September through October. Watch for humidity during late flowering to prevent bud rot, especially with dense flower formations.
